Simple way to Calculate PCB Impedance, Current and Crosstalk | RAYMING PCB - RAYMING PCB (2024)

In the world of Printed Circuit Board (PCB) design, understanding and controlling impedance, current, and crosstalk are crucial for ensuring optimal performance and reliability of electronic devices. This comprehensive guide will provide you with simple methods to calculate these important parameters, enabling you to create more efficient and effective PCB designs. Whether you’re a seasoned engineer or a newcomer to the field, this article will equip you with the knowledge and tools necessary to tackle these fundamental aspects of PCB design.

Understanding PCB Impedance

What is PCB Impedance?

Simple way to Calculate PCB Impedance, Current and Crosstalk | RAYMING PCB - RAYMING PCB (1)

PCB impedance refers to the opposition that a circuit presents to alternating current (AC) flow. It is a complex quantity that includes both resistance and reactance. In PCB design, controlling impedance is crucial for maintaining signal integrity, especially in high-speed digital circuits and radio frequency (RF) applications.

Why is Impedance Control Important?

Impedance control is essential for several reasons:

  1. Signal integrity: Proper impedance matching minimizes signal reflections and distortions.
  2. Power transfer: Maximum power transfer occurs when the source and load impedances are matched.
  3. EMI reduction: Controlled impedance helps reduce electromagnetic interference (EMI).
  4. High-speed performance: It’s critical for maintaining signal quality in high-speed digital circuits.

Types of Transmission Lines in PCBs

There are several types of transmission lines commonly used in PCBs:

  1. Microstrip
  2. Stripline
  3. Coplanar waveguide
  4. Differential pairs

Each type has its own impedance characteristics and calculation methods.

Calculating PCB Impedance

Microstrip Impedance Calculation

Microstrip is a type of transmission line where the signal trace is on the outer layer of the PCB with a ground plane beneath it. The impedance of a microstrip line can be calculated using the following formula:

Z0 = (87 / √(εr + 1.41)) * ln(5.98h / (0.8w + t))

Where:

  • Z0 is the characteristic impedance in ohms
  • εr is the relative dielectric constant of the substrate
  • h is the height of the substrate
  • w is the width of the trace
  • t is the thickness of the trace

Stripline Impedance Calculation

Stripline is a type of transmission line where the signal trace is sandwiched between two ground planes. The impedance of a stripline can be calculated using:

Z0 = (60 / √εr) * ln(4h / (0.67π(0.8w + t)))

Where the variables are the same as in the microstrip formula.

Impedance Calculator Table

Here’s a simple impedance calculator table for microstrip lines on FR-4 substrate (εr ≈ 4.3):

Trace Width (mm)Substrate Height (mm)Trace Thickness (mm)Calculated Impedance (惟)
0.150.20.03567.3
0.20.20.03561.5
0.250.20.03556.8
0.30.20.03552.9
0.350.20.03549.7

Note: This table is for illustrative purposes and should not be used for actual PCB design without verification.

Understanding PCB Current

Simple way to Calculate PCB Impedance, Current and Crosstalk | RAYMING PCB - RAYMING PCB (2)

What is PCB Current?

PCB current refers to the flow of electric charge through the conductive traces and components on a printed circuit board. Understanding and managing current flow is crucial for ensuring proper functionality and reliability of electronic devices.

Types of Current in PCBs

  1. DC (Direct Current): Constant flow of electric charge in one direction.
  2. AC (Alternating Current): Electric charge that periodically reverses direction.
  3. Transient Current: Temporary surges or spikes in current flow.

Factors Affecting PCB Current

Several factors influence the current-carrying capacity of PCB traces:

  1. Trace width and thickness
  2. Copper weight
  3. Temperature rise
  4. Ambient temperature
  5. Proximity to other heat sources

Calculating PCB Current

Current Carrying Capacity

The current-carrying capacity of a PCB trace can be estimated using the IPC-2152 standard. A simplified formula derived from this standard is:

I = k * W^0.725 * T^0.44

Where:

  • I is the current in amperes
  • k is a constant (0.048 for outer layers, 0.024 for inner layers)
  • W is the width of the trace in mils
  • T is the thickness of the trace in ounces

Temperature Rise

The temperature rise of a PCB trace can be estimated using:

ΔT = (I / (k * W^0.725))^(1 / 0.44)

Where ΔT is the temperature rise in °C, and other variables are as defined earlier.

PCB Current Calculator Table

Here’s a simple current calculator table for external traces with 1 oz copper thickness:

Trace Width (mils)Max Current for 10°C Rise (A)Max Current for 20°C Rise (A)Max Current for 30°C Rise (A)
1011.51.9
201.72.63.3
302.33.54.4
402.94.35.4
503.45.16.3

Note: This table is for illustrative purposes and should not be used for actual PCB design without verification.

Understanding PCB Crosstalk

Simple way to Calculate PCB Impedance, Current and Crosstalk | RAYMING PCB - RAYMING PCB (3)

What is PCB Crosstalk?

Crosstalk in PCB design refers to the unintended electromagnetic coupling between adjacent signal traces. This coupling can lead to signal distortion and errors in data transmission, particularly in high-speed digital circuits.

Types of Crosstalk

  1. Near-end crosstalk (NEXT): Interference measured at the source end of the victim line.
  2. Far-end crosstalk (FEXT): Interference measured at the receiving end of the victim line.

Factors Affecting Crosstalk

Several factors influence the severity of crosstalk in PCBs:

  1. Trace spacing
  2. Trace length
  3. Signal rise/fall times
  4. Dielectric constant of the substrate
  5. Signal amplitude

Calculating PCB Crosstalk

Crosstalk Estimation

A simplified formula for estimating crosstalk between parallel traces is:

Vc = Vs * (Cm / (Cm + Cl))

Where:

  • Vc is the crosstalk voltage
  • Vs is the source voltage
  • Cm is the mutual capacitance between traces
  • Cl is the self-capacitance of the trace to ground

Mutual Capacitance Calculation

The mutual capacitance between two parallel traces can be estimated using:

Cm = (εr * ε0 * l * t) / s

Where:

  • εr is the relative dielectric constant of the substrate
  • ε0 is the permittivity of free space (8.854 x 10^-12 F/m)
  • l is the length of the parallel run
  • t is the thickness of the traces
  • s is the spacing between the traces

Crosstalk Reduction Techniques

  1. Increase trace spacing
  2. Use guard traces or ground planes
  3. Minimize parallel runs
  4. Use differential signaling
  5. Control signal rise/fall times

Crosstalk vs. Trace Spacing Table

Here’s a table illustrating the relationship between trace spacing and crosstalk for a typical PCB configuration:

Trace Spacing (mils)Estimated Crosstalk (% of source signal)
58
104.5
153
202.2
251.7
301.4

Note: This table is for illustrative purposes and actual crosstalk values may vary depending on specific PCB characteristics.

Practical Considerations for PCB Design

Impedance Matching

  1. Use impedance calculators or field solvers for accurate results
  2. Consider manufacturing tolerances when specifying trace widths
  3. Use controlled impedance PCB fabrication services for critical applications

Current Management

  1. Use wider traces for high-current paths
  2. Consider using multiple layers or copper pours for power distribution
  3. Pay attention to thermal management, especially for high-power components

Crosstalk Mitigation

  1. Separate sensitive signals from potential aggressors
  2. Use appropriate stackup design to minimize layer-to-layer coupling
  3. Implement proper termination techniques for high-speed signals

Advanced Topics

High-Speed Design Considerations

  1. Transmission line effects become significant when trace length exceeds λ/10
  2. Use proper termination techniques (series, parallel, or RC termination)
  3. Consider skin effect and dielectric losses at high frequencies

Signal Integrity Analysis

  1. Use time-domain reflectometry (TDR) for impedance verification
  2. Employ eye diagram analysis for high-speed digital signals
  3. Utilize S-parameter analysis for RF and microwave designs

EMC Considerations

  1. Implement proper grounding and shielding techniques
  2. Use EMI suppression components where necessary
  3. Consider regulatory requirements (e.g., FCC, CE) in your design

Conclusion

Understanding and calculating PCB impedance, current, and crosstalk are essential skills for any PCB designer. By applying the simple methods and formulas presented in this article, you can significantly improve the performance and reliability of your PCB designs. Remember that while these calculations provide good starting points, complex designs may require more advanced analysis techniques and simulation tools. Always verify your calculations and consider consulting with experts or using specialized software for critical applications.

Frequently Asked Questions (FAQ)

Q1: How accurate are the simplified formulas for impedance, current, and crosstalk calculations?

A1: The simplified formulas provided in this article offer good approximations for many common PCB design scenarios. However, they may not account for all factors that influence these parameters in real-world applications. For critical designs, it’s recommended to use more advanced calculation methods, field solvers, or simulation software to achieve higher accuracy.

Q2: What tools can I use to perform more accurate impedance, current, and crosstalk calculations?

A2: Several tools are available for more accurate calculations:

  1. Specialized PCB design software (e.g., Altium Designer, KiCad, OrCAD)
  2. Field solvers (e.g., Ansys Q3D Extractor, Keysight ADS)
  3. Online calculators (e.g., Saturn PCB Toolkit, EEWeb Calculators)
  4. SPICE simulators for circuit-level analysis

Q3: How do I determine the appropriate trace width for a given current in my PCB design?

A3: To determine the appropriate trace width:

  1. Calculate the maximum current the trace will carry
  2. Decide on an acceptable temperature rise (typically 10°C to 30°C)
  3. Use the IPC-2152 standard charts or the simplified formula provided in this article
  4. Consider additional factors such as copper weight and ambient temperature
  5. Add a safety margin to account for manufacturing tolerances and unexpected conditions

Q4: What are some common mistakes to avoid when dealing with impedance, current, and crosstalk in PCB design?

A4: Common mistakes to avoid include:

  1. Neglecting to account for manufacturing tolerances in impedance calculations
  2. Underestimating current requirements, especially for power distribution
  3. Ignoring the cumulative effect of multiple signal traces when calculating crosstalk
  4. Failing to consider the frequency-dependent behavior of materials and components
  5. Not verifying calculations with actual measurements or simulations for critical designs

Q5: How do PCB material properties affect impedance, current capacity, and crosstalk?

A5: PCB material properties significantly impact these parameters:

  1. Dielectric constant (εr) affects impedance and signal propagation speed
  2. Dissipation factor (tan δ) influences signal loss, especially at high frequencies
  3. Thermal conductivity affects the current-carrying capacity of traces
  4. Copper thickness (weight) impacts both current capacity and impedance
  5. Glass transition temperature (Tg) can affect the stability of electrical properties at elevated temperatures

Always consider the specific material properties of your chosen PCB substrate when performing calculations and designing your board.

Related posts:

  1. Taitien NA-100M-6822 – A Simple Yet Effective Direct Current-To-Amplifying Current Converter
  2. How to Calculate With Current Divider Rule Formula
  3. How to Measure Impedance Using the Circuit Impedance Formula
  4. How to Reduce PCB Crosstalk in Your Layout (Tips)
Simple way to Calculate PCB Impedance, Current and Crosstalk | RAYMING PCB - RAYMING PCB (2024)
Top Articles
Latest Posts
Article information

Author: Merrill Bechtelar CPA

Last Updated:

Views: 5528

Rating: 5 / 5 (70 voted)

Reviews: 93% of readers found this page helpful

Author information

Name: Merrill Bechtelar CPA

Birthday: 1996-05-19

Address: Apt. 114 873 White Lodge, Libbyfurt, CA 93006

Phone: +5983010455207

Job: Legacy Representative

Hobby: Blacksmithing, Urban exploration, Sudoku, Slacklining, Creative writing, Community, Letterboxing

Introduction: My name is Merrill Bechtelar CPA, I am a clean, agreeable, glorious, magnificent, witty, enchanting, comfortable person who loves writing and wants to share my knowledge and understanding with you.